The Maxum 4100 SCR has a low, pleasing profile with a sensible Mid-Cabin layout and excellent access from the large Swim Platform to the sidedecks. Her Cockpit Accommodations are generous, with seating for 8 with Double Bench Seats forward and Facing Settees aft, each with a Removable Table. A Wet Bar is standard in the cockpit, and a pair of gas-assist hatches in the cockpit sole provide excellent access to the Engine Compartment. Below deck, the Mid-Cabin interior is arranged with a Convertible U-shaped Sitting Area in the Mid-Cabin and a Center Island Berth forward. The Dinette seating also converts to a berth.

The Maxum 4100 SCR, formerly the 3900 SCR, is a getaway yacht that's equally pleasurable to getaway in or to. At the helm station there's room for three, and a two-person port seat adds to command bridge passenger comfort. The foredeck is outfitted with a large sunlounge of zippered modules for easy storage, and side rails for added safety. Three skylights and an oval mirror above the V-berth illuminate the 4100 SCR's spacious interior. The practical galley features white Euro-cabinetry and the cool look of marble. A microwave is located conveniently above the three-burner stove and a spice rack accents the cooking area. There's even a drop down cabinet deep enough to accommodate large cereal boxes. Drawers are all finished with easy to clean laminate bottoms. Finishing touches include sand-colored Ultraleather, and golden maple flooring, recessed lighting, built-in entertainment electronics, and ergonomically engineered conversation spaces. The dinette converts to a berth and accordion doors establish privacy between the center berth and forward stateroom. The 4100 SCR eases quickly onto plane with minimal bowrise for stable, solid, and smooth progress even in head seas.
